Transaction 2c5612e609fe1c83edfc911b7935c985c1aed08c19816a5568b638be48e80c96
2 Input
2 Outputs
- 2c5612e609fe1c83edfc911b7935c985c1aed08c19816a5568b638be48e80c96:0
- 2c5612e609fe1c83edfc911b7935c985c1aed08c19816a5568b638be48e80c96:1
value 23701744
address 1N4QP2eRadXN7Dv5ieeXzWTLqN2vFqmKT9
value 300000000
address 33bncetewfkbgeahfyX6tHAavuiD2T2bPT